About The Position

Emerald Heights, a premier life plan community located in Redmond, Washington, is dedicated to providing our residents the best senior living experience in the Puget Sound area. We offer a full continuum of care from independent living to assisted living, skilled nursing, and memory care. We are searching for a Licensed Nurse who is passionate about providing excellent care to our skilled nursing residents. Newly graduated Licensed nurses are welcome and encouraged to apply!

Requirements

  • Current unencumbered Washington State RN license.
  • Food Handler's permit, CPR and First Aid certification.
  • AED certification or ability to obtain within 30 days of hire.
  • Willingness to seek out new methods and principles, incorporating them into existing nursing practices.
  • Regular, dependable and reliable attendance.
  • Evidence of basic leadership skills and supervision.

Responsibilities

  • Manage resident-directed health services and supervise the day-to-day resident clinical needs during assigned shift.
  • Practice high standards of nursing care and implement the policies and procedures of the nursing department.
  • Provide resident directed services that honor individual lifestyles and preferences, promoting that the Corwin Center is home for the resident.
  • Consult with attending physicians for treatments, medications, rehabilitation, etc.
  • Notify attending physicians, family members, and members of the neighborhood team when there is a change in the resident's condition.
  • Complete medication and treatment passes in accordance with state regulation and facility policy.
  • Complete medical forms, reports, evaluations, studies, and chartings.
  • Provide leadership with coaching and mentoring to the neighborhood team and supervise NACs' daily tasks and routine care of residents.
  • Assist nursing assistant staff in providing direct care when needed and actively assist nursing assistants in answering resident initiated call light service requests.
  • Create and maintain an atmosphere of personal interest and a positive emphasis on a calm environment throughout all neighborhoods.
